The applications that I developed to run Outlook via the
comm objects are now inoperable due to a security patch
issued for Outlook 2000. Given these processes run in the
background, I have found no way around the security
warning prompt. I suspect this patch has rendered several
apps useless and I am wondering if there is a way of
identifying "friendly", if you will, external applications
that can be ignored by the Outlook security.
